Re: A Right Click Menu
You can edit tcl/toolbar.tcl and put a # at the start of a line if you want to remove a button.
You can add your own buttons in there too - e.g.: Code:
toolbar_add_button " TCE... " "menu_uveditor" "Start AC3D's Texture Coordinate Editor (UV Mapper)" Buttons can also be added via a script (rather than editing AC3D main code). |
